Founded in 1966, Durham Exchange Industries, Inc. (DECI) is a respected nonprofit organization based in Durham, North Carolina with a mission to help people with vocational disabilities achieve a sense of self-worth by optimizing their potential to earn competitive wages through work. We do this through hands-on job training, vocational evaluation, employment placement, and long-term support, both within DECI and in the broader community.ย
DECI operates as a self-supporting social enterprise, partnering with local, national, and international customers to provide dependable production, logistics, and support services. Revenue from these commercial operations is reinvested directly into our programs-fueling job training, employment services, and individualized support for the people we serve.
